The Electrical Engineering Manager will lead and manage the electrical engineering team at Teal Drones, overseeing the design, development, and optimization of electronic systems for unmanned aircraft systems. This role involves team management, product development from concept to production, and collaboration with cross-functional teams to ensure seamless integration and quality assurance. The manager will also contribute to strategic planning and ensure regulatory compliance.
Responsibilities
- Leadership and Team Management: Direct, mentor and manage a team of electrical engineers, fostering an environment of innovation and excellence. Set clear objectives, manage project timelines, and ensure team accountability.
- Product Development: Oversee the development of electronic components, systems and subsystems from concept through to production. This includes embedded system design, battery management systems, motor control, and RF communication systems.
- Design and Innovation: Enable and support the electrical engineering team in creating innovative designs, advanced circuits, and systems to boost drone performance, efficiency, reliability, and manufacturability.
- Collaboration: Work closely with mechanical, software, and firmware teams to ensure seamless integration of electronic systems and components. Collaborate with manufacturing teams to transition designs into production.
- Quality Assurance: Ensure all electrical systems meet industry standards for safety, reliability, and performance. Implement and oversee testing procedures to validate designs.
- Regulatory Compliance: Stay abreast of and ensure compliance with all relevant aviation and electrical engineering regulations and standards.
- Strategic Planning: Contribute to the strategic direction of the company by advising on technology trends, potential areas for innovation, and long-term product roadmaps.
